Probation orders are one of a range of disposals available to courts when considering offending behaviour. Probation orders are supervised by social work staff and often contain conditions which offenders must meet in order to comply with the order. The court can make a probation order that would place an offender under social work supervision.
This disposal is only available for offences committed before 1st February 2011. For those offences committed from this date, a Community Payback Order is now available.
